48: Communicating with Our “Big Feelings” Kids: Part 1
from Where They're Planted · host Jen Bluske • Lit Path Studios
In this first episode of a two-part series, Jen discusses communication strategies that are effective and lead to connection and understanding with our kids, especially those who tend to have big feelings that they express in big ways.
